Opening Doors to Government Tenders

A room filled with ambition, curiosity and business ideas came alive today as the university hosted an Access to Government Procurement Opportunities (AGPO) training aimed at empowering youth, women and persons living with disabilities to tap into government business opportunities.

The training, organized by the university’s Procurement Office, was officially opened by the Vice-Chancellor, Prof. Henry Mutembei, who challenged participants to move beyond job-seeking and position themselves as innovators, entrepreneurs and suppliers capable of competing in public procurement spaces.

Throughout the training, the main facilitator, Mr. Geoffrey Sankui and facilitators from the Procurement Office guided participants through AGPO registration procedures, tender application processes, compliance requirements and practical strategies for winning government contracts. Interactive discussions and real-life examples gave attendees a clearer understanding of how to navigate procurement systems with confidence.

The training attracted students, staff and other stakeholders eager to learn how to access the 30 per cent government procurement reservation set aside for youth, women and persons living with disabilities.
